I’m not defending Calvin’s decision to continue or the officials for not pulling him up. What I’m saying is that only his hip touched the ground, which does not meet the definition of a horse fall per the FEI rules. Though I think that rule was put in place more so for the situation of Karen O’Connor’s epic gymnastics after her horse slipped than Phantom literally lying on his stomach, which could have happened without his hip touching the ground too.

Ultimately, it’s up to the officials and membership to bring rule changes to bear. Maybe this will lead to a change in the horse fall rule.

TBH me neither. This is the rule as it’s currently written:

549.5.2 Horse
A Horse is considered to have fallen when, at the same time, both its shoulder and quarters have
touched either the ground or the obstacle and the ground or when it is trapped in a fence in such
a way that it is unable to proceed without assistance or is liable to injure itself.

Maybe they could add in “or stomach” after “shoulder and quarters”, but it would most likely require a rewrite of the whole rule.
